Review of The Chumscrubber (2005) by Mark B — 04 Jun 2008
As always, Jamie Bell gives a stand-out performance. Particularly bitter-sweet when he deperately chronicles his dead friend's life, to the boy's mother (Glenn Close), poignantly connecting & knocking her out of her Stepford Wife-like denial.
